Understanding the Role of Recreation and Pastimes

Recreation encompasses a wide array of activities engaged in for enjoyment, amusement, or pleasure, distinct from work or obligation. These pastimes can range from physical pursuits like hiking or dancing to intellectual endeavors such as reading, puzzles, or learning a new language. The essence of recreation lies in its voluntary nature and the personal satisfaction it brings, serving as a powerful counterbalance to the stresses and routines of modern life. Engaging in diverse activities allows individuals to explore different facets of their personalities and interests.

Cultivating Relaxation and Engagement Through Hobbies

Hobbies are powerful tools for achieving relaxation and deep engagement. When immersed in a chosen pastime, individuals often experience a state of ‘flow,’ where time seems to disappear, and focus is entirely on the activity at hand. This intense engagement offers a significant mental break, helping to clear the mind from daily worries and reduce stress levels. The enjoyment derived from these activities contributes positively to mood and emotional well-being, fostering a sense of contentment and peace that extends beyond the activity itself.

Developing Personal Skills and Growth

Many recreational activities offer opportunities for the development of new skills or the refinement of existing ones. Whether it’s mastering a musical instrument, improving photographic techniques, or learning a new craft, hobbies provide a low-pressure environment for personal growth. This continuous learning process not only enhances cognitive abilities and manual dexterity but also builds confidence and self-efficacy. The sense of accomplishment that comes from acquiring new competencies can translate into other areas of life, fostering a proactive approach to challenges and personal development.

Exploring New Interests and Creativity

Recreational activities are an excellent avenue for the exploration of new interests and the expression of creativity. Trying out different hobbies can lead to unexpected discoveries about one’s passions and talents. This exploration encourages individuals to step outside their comfort zones, fostering adaptability and an open mind. Activities like painting, writing, gardening, or even cooking can tap into innate creative urges, providing an outlet for self-expression and innovation that might be suppressed in more structured environments.

Achieving Wellness and Fulfillment through Balanced Activities

Integrating a variety of recreational activities into one’s schedule is fundamental for holistic wellness and a profound sense of fulfillment. These activities contribute to physical health through movement, mental agility through learning, and emotional stability through relaxation and enjoyment. A balanced life, rich with diverse engagements, helps prevent burnout and fosters resilience. The pursuit of personal interests and the satisfaction derived from them contribute significantly to an individual’s overall happiness and life satisfaction, creating a well-rounded and meaningful existence.
